This is a Motormouth couple car review of the 2024 lexus Is 300 AWD compact, luxury sedan. The Lexus IS 300 AWD model has a 3.5L V6 with a 6-speed automatic transmission, 260 horsepower and 236 lb-ft of torque, Premium fuel is required. In Canada, the turbocharged 2L 4-cylinder RWD model with 241 horsepower is gone for 2024 but it is still available in the US.
The Lexus IS 300 has an athletic look with a low, wide stance, bold front fascia and a muscular silhouette. It has 5.5” of ground clearance with a drag coefficient of 0.29. It comes standard with LED headlamps, automatic high beam, 18” wheels and a temporary spare tire. We are driving the F Sport 3 model with premium triple beam LED headlamps, an integrated rear spoiler, 19” F Sport wheels and larger diameter tires.
The Lexus IS 300 comes standard with an 8” touchscreen, available 10.3”, wired Apple Carplay and Android Auto, 8-way power front seats, NuLuxe upholstery, heated and ventilated front seats, a heated steering wheel, moonroof and Lexus Safety System+ 2.5.
Unfortunately, the glitchy trackpad is still in the IS but at least the screen is a touchscreen, so you don’t have to exclusively use the trackpad. The cabin is comfortable and driver focused with everything at your fingertips. The IS offers some great front row legroom but does fall short in second row legroom and cargo space compared to some of its competitors.
There’s a lot of value in the Lexus IS 300, in Canada, the AWD model starts at $50,582 CAD,
F Sport design, $52,032 CAD , Luxury $54,532 CAD, F Sport 2 $57,732 CAD, Ultra Luxury $59,182 CAD and our F Sport 3 test model $60,882 CAD.
In the US, the Lexus IS RWD model starts at $41,235 USD, AWD $43,235 USD, RWD F Sport design $43,055 USD, AWD F Sport design $45,095 USD, F Sport RWD $44,305 USD and F Sport AWD $46,345 USD.
The official fuel economy numbers are 12.2L/100 km, 19 MPG city and 9L/100 km, 26 MPG highway. We have been getting better than this 8.7L/100 km, 27 MPG.
